Broken Glass

A bad storm, a kid's baseball, or a rock from your lawnmowers could result in broken window glass. Whether the break is in the window of your home or a decorative glass piece, such as mirrors, it can be a real hassle. However, repairing cracks within glass is relatively easy for those who are comfortable working with a small amount of brittle material. You'll need some basic supplies and approximately an hour per window to complete the task correctly.

You'll want to make sure that your safety comes first before you begin the repair. Glass isn't just fragile but it can also be dangerous if broken and contaminated with toxic substances or repairmywindowsanddoors blood. Protect yourself by wearing gloves or pants that are thick and boots when handling your window glass. You should also wear a dust mask in order to prevent breathing in fine particles.

Depending on the root of your break, you'll need to decide whether to repair the fracture or replace it. For a stress crack that's caused by extreme temperature fluctuations, a small strip of strong-hold tape could suffice to stop it from becoming worse until you can replace the glass. Deeper cracks will need more tape application for example, covering the entire surface of the window on both sides.

You can buy glass adhesive on the internet or at many auto repair shops. Typically it is used to repair windshields however, it could work equally well on your windows. Follow the directions on the bottle when applying the adhesive to the area affected. Then let the adhesive dry for a few hours. After that, you'll still be able to see the crack but it shouldn't be noticeable.

You may also need to use a heat gun to warm up any old glaze or putty that has accumulated on the edges of both the frame and the glass. Remove any glass pieces that are stuck inside the frame using gloves. Examine for lead paint if you have an old house with painted frames before using an utility tool or other hand tools around the frame. It is recommended that you have an expert assist you in taking off or replacing the window glass if you have old lead paint or a very large crack.

Foggy Windows

Windows that are soiled can cause more than just an unattractive appearance. They can also trigger other issues, like mold, water damage mildew, and a reduction in energy efficiency. If this happens it is essential to have the problem treated immediately by a trained professional who is skilled in replacing windows in Florida.

If your windows are smoky typically, there is condensation between the panes of glass. This could be due to a range of factors, including temperature and humidity. When the air cools, moisture may be trapped between the glass panes. It may also be caused by a broken seal, which allows the window to be de-insulated and no longer offer protection against the winter cold temperatures or cooling costs during the summer.

The best solution to this issue is to hire an expert window repair and replacement specialist who can utilize a technique known as defogging, which can restore your windows to their original clarity. This process can take some time to complete but it can help to get rid of any moisture or air pockets that may be contributing to the fogging of your windows.

In most cases, though the problem with your windows may be that the window seal has failed which means it can no longer provide insulation and protection from the elements. This is a bigger problem than condensation on windows with a single pane. It's usually caused by heat stress that is excessive over time. The constant sun rays hitting windows can cause them to expand and contract all day long. This could wear down the seals and make them more susceptible to abrasion and moisture.

In this instance, replacing the insulated glass unit (or IGU) is the best way to resolve the issue and prevent it from happening in the future. Window professionals can remove the old IGU and replace it with a an entirely new one that is designed to resist abrasion, moisture and moisture. This will give you clear clean windows and increase the efficiency of your home's energy use.

Leaky Seals

Window seals are made to last a long time, but they may break and fail over the years. They need to be inspected and sealed regularly, especially around corners as well as through knotholes in siding and at dormer walls. Insufficiently thick caulk can allow rain driven by wind to run off behind the flashing and into the house, where it may cause wood rot, mold growth and sagging roof shingles. Heating guns used by house painters to eliminate paint from windows can harm the seals.

A multi-pane thermal or insulated glass with space between the panes is called an IGU (or thermopane). IGU seal failures are characterized by fogging, condensation and fogging. Although DIY kits exist to remove fog from IGUs they aren't always easy to use by homeowners. A professional can replace the inner seal and restore the IGU's additional insulating value. This service can be much cheaper than replacing a window or frame. Professionals are also best poised to replace the stops, or stop moldings, which are used to hold an IGU within a window frame. They must be removed and could require the trim to be removed.
